The Mastery of Nature: Aspects of Art, Science, and Humanism in the Renaissance

Responding to ongoing debates over the role of humanism in the rise of empirical science, Thomas DaCosta Kaufmann explores the history of Renaissance art to help explain the complex beginnings of the scientific revolution.
